No description
Find a file
2023-04-24 11:18:14 -04:00
.github/workflows Only build off main branch 2022-05-21 12:42:05 -04:00
art close #101 ... well, more like touch up 2022-06-12 15:06:10 -05:00
Common Fixed attempting to use ClientLevel on server. 2023-04-21 18:47:58 +10:00
doc fix documentation not taking into account %% 2022-10-24 12:41:16 -04:00
Fabric Fixed/patched lots of things with temporary solutions to get it to compile 2023-04-15 21:32:56 +10:00
Forge fixed things to the point that it actually compiles and runs. 2023-04-15 21:32:58 +10:00
gradle/wrapper original commit 2021-12-25 10:58:16 -06:00
.gitattributes original commit 2021-12-25 10:58:16 -06:00
.gitignore 0.6.0 release! 2022-03-16 19:57:11 -05:00
build.gradle better publishin messages 2022-11-13 12:07:19 -06:00
gradle.properties clean up xplat 2022-12-30 13:07:21 -05:00
gradlew Implement a vertex-based lightning effect on nodes TODO: write a shader to make it look fancier 2021-12-28 11:59:46 -06:00
gradlew.bat original commit 2021-12-25 10:58:16 -06:00
Jenkinsfile better publishin messages 2022-11-13 12:07:19 -06:00
LICENSE.txt push to get help with matrix-based look->screen calcs 2021-12-25 12:41:07 -06:00
README.md better flight 2023-02-17 14:11:16 -06:00
settings.gradle dummy push to get 1.0 on ci 2022-11-06 13:02:53 -06:00
todo.txt notes 2023-02-18 17:17:13 -06:00

Hex Casting

Curseforge | Modrinth | Source

A minecraft mod about casting Hexes, powerful and programmable magical effects, inspired by PSI.

Curseforge Link

On Forge, this mod requires:

  • PAUCAL
  • Patchouli
  • Kotlin for Forge
  • Caelus elytra api

On Fabric, it requires:

The Branches

We are currently developing Hexcasting v1.x for 1.19.2, on the main branch.

The 0.9.x versions, for 1.18.2, are in long-term support. We probably won't be adding any new features, but we will try to fix bugs. Those are on the 1.18 branch.

The gh-pages branch is for the online Hex book.

Other branches are old detritus from potential features.

For Developers

We publish artifacts on Maven at [https://maven.blamejared.com/at/petra-k/hexcasting/]. The modern coordinates are at:

hexcasting-[PLATFORM]-[MC VERSION]/[MOD VERSION]

There are some other folders in the hexcasting folder from old CI configurations; ignore those, they're stale.

Please only use things in the at.petrak.hexcasting.api package. (We do try to keep the API fairly stable, but we don't do a very good job.) If you find you need something not in there yell at me on Discord.